Chinthaka Dinesh is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Computational Mechanics. According to data from OpenAlex, Chinthaka Dinesh has authored 19 papers receiving a total of 265 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Computer Vision and Pattern Recognition, 6 papers in Artificial Intelligence and 5 papers in Computational Mechanics. Recurrent topics in Chinthaka Dinesh's work include Advanced Vision and Imaging (4 papers), Advanced Graph Neural Networks (4 papers) and Optical measurement and interference techniques (3 papers). Chinthaka Dinesh is often cited by papers focused on Advanced Vision and Imaging (4 papers), Advanced Graph Neural Networks (4 papers) and Optical measurement and interference techniques (3 papers). Chinthaka Dinesh collaborates with scholars based in Canada, India and Japan. Chinthaka Dinesh's co-authors include Ivan V. Bajić, Gene Cheung, Stephen Makonin, Cheng Yang, Ancy Thomas, M. Rajesh, Ajay Roy, Fen Wang, Pirathayini Srikantha and Sumit Mishra and has published in prestigious journals such as IEEE Transactions on Pattern Analysis and Machine Intelligence, IEEE Transactions on Image Processing and IEEE Transactions on Circuits & Systems II Express Briefs.
